Premium Income Corporation (TSE:PIC.A – Get Free Report)’s stock price shot up 0.5% on Wednesday . The company traded as high as C$4.07 and last traded at C$4.01. 35,764 shares changed hands during trading, an increase of 17% from the average session volume of 30,639 shares. The stock had previously closed at C$3.99.

Premium Income Company Profile
Premium Income Corporation is an equity mutual fund launched and managed by Strathbridge Asset Management Inc It invests in the public equity markets of Canada. It invests in stocks of companies operating primarily in the banking sector. The fund uses financial derivatives such as call and put options to invest in stocks of Bank of Montreal, Bank of Nova Scotia, Canadian Imperial Bank of Commerce, Royal Bank of Canada, and Toronto Dominion Bank.
